Trouble getting video_ts files into iMovie
So I've tried converting video_ts into mp4, but iMovie still won't accept the new mp4 file. I'm pretty sure this is due to the dvd chapters. Is there a good/easy to use program for Mac that will allow me to cut out the chapters and make it iMovie friendly? If not, is there another easy to use movie editing program for mac that will accept dvd video with chapters? Thanks

Re: Trouble getting video_ts files into iMovie
not sure why you'd need to edit the VIDEO_TS files, they are already authored and just need to be burned to watch
but if yer intent on editing, basically you can demux the .vob files using a program like ffmpegx...once demuxed you'll have a video stream [.m2v] and an audio stream [PCM wav or .ac3 or .mp2 most likely], which you can import into iMovie or other editing program No members have liked this post.
